RHAPSODY OF REALITIES

WEDNESDAY, 8TH MAY.

THE GIFT OF CHOICE

…I have set before you life and death, blessing and cursing: therefore choose life, that both thou and thy seed may live (Deuteronomy 30:19).

Our heavenly Father is so gracious and kind; ever loving. All He does and seeks to do is bless you. He knows every detail about your life. He knows your address. He knows where you are, and what you go through, and His plan is to see to it that you’re triumphant always, no matter what the trouble is.


Even when you make mistakes, He makes every effort to correct you and help you. He’s more passionate for your well-being—your success, prosperity and joy—than you could ever be. Sadly, He doesn’t always succeed at ensuring that His children live as He planned for them to live. You might ask, “How’s that possible?”

The reason is that He doesn’t run men’s lives; that’s why He makes the effort. Otherwise, He would have just “pushed the buttons” and everything He wants for your life would just become. He’s Almighty God! He’s got the power; but He doesn’t function that way. He gave man a gift, the gift of personal will; the gift of choice.

You can choose to love God; you can choose not to love Him. You can choose to serve Him; you can choose to serve yourself. The choice is yours. And because He gave it to you as a gift, He doesn’t usurp it or take it away from you.

Romans 11:29 says, “For the gifts and calling of God are without repentance.” How He functions is seen in our opening verse: He gives you all the information you require to make the best choices. He tells you the best choice to make, but never forces you to make it.

However, it’s the reason judgement is a necessity. Without a right to choose, judgement wouldn’t be necessary. But because He gave man the power of choice, man would have to be judged for the choices He made. One day, God would have to show what was right and what was wrong; He’d show every man whether or not they made the right choices and decisions. You’re accountable to God.

This is why it’s important that you live your life in Christ every day, because if you live your life in Christ with the consciousness of His salvation, living in the Spirit through the Word, you’ll not be judged. The only judgment you’ll face would be for your reward. And in that judgement, the Bible says every one of us will be praised; no one will be condemned if they live in Christ. So, keep your focus on Him and use your gift of choice in His love.

OPEN HEAVENS DAILY DEVOTIONAL

DATE: WEDNESDAY 8TH MAY 2019

THEME: PREACH THE WORD II.

MEMORISE:

Moreover he must have a good report of them which are without; lest he fall into reproach and the snare of the devil. 1 Timothy 3:7

READ: Romans 2:17-25

17 Behold, thou art called a Jew, and restest in the law, and makest thy boast of God,

18 And knowest his will, and approvest the things that are more excellent, being instructed out of the law;

19 And art confident that thou thyself art a guide of the blind, a light of them which are in darkness,

20 An instructor of the foolish, a teacher of babes, which hast the form of knowledge and of the truth in the law.

21 Thou therefore which teachest another, teachest thou not thyself? thou that preachest a man should not steal, dost thou steal?

22 Thou that sayest a man should not commit adultery, dost thou commit adultery? thou that abhorrest idols, dost thou commit sacrilege?

23 Thou that makest thy boast of the law, through breaking the law dishonourest thou God?

24 For the name of God is blasphemed among the Gentiles through you, as it is written.

25 For circumcision verily profiteth, if thou keep the law: but if thou be a breaker of the law, thy circumcision is made uncircumcision.

MESSAGE

An old adage says, “One example is better than precepts.” Today’s memory verse tells us why a preacher must live an exemplary Christian life. When a preacher fails to live up to what he or she preaches, such a preacher will suffer reproach and open the door for the devil to have foothold in his or her life. The seven sons of Sceva are a good case in point (Acts 19:12-17). A preacher must have a good report, even among unbelievers. Our Lord Jesus Christ said in Matthew 5:16:

“Let your light so shine before men, that they may see your good works, and glorify your Father which is in heaven.”

Romans 2:20 says those who preach by words alone and not by good deeds are instructors of the foolish. In order words, only a fool would listen to someone who does not practice what he or she preaches. The same Bible verse also describes such people as teachers of babes. Only babes would take a teacher who leads a double-life seriously. However, by the time such babes in Christ grow to a level of considerable spiritual maturity, they will abandon such teachers. This accounts for why some churches remain a nursery for Christians who later move on to higher levels in other churches.

There is no way our preaching can be effective if we do the direct opposite of what we preach. We strip God’s word of its power in the lives of our hearers when we are neck deep in those same vices we preach against. It is better not to be a preacher than to be one who does not do what he or she preaches, because the Name of the Lord is reviled in the process and the word of God is made of none effect. Romans 2:23-24 says:

“Thou that makest thy boast of the law, through breaking the law dishonourest thou God? For the name of God is blasphemed among the Gentiles through you, as it is written.”

The choice is yours to make on not being numbered among those who drag the Name of the Lord through the mud. Today, some preachers have become the object of mockery because they have refused to live like Jesus Christ, who embodied all that He taught (Acts 1:1). It is time for preachers to begin to preach and live God’s word, and not their own ideas. Jesus is the Word of God, and preachers must draw the attention of their audience to Him alone. It is when we lift Jesus up in our messages that men will be drawn to Him (John 12:32).

SEEDS OF DESTINY -

Wednesday, 8th May

TOPIC: *RECIPE FOR FINISHING STRONG IN LIFE*

SCRIPTURE : "For I am now ready to be offered, and the time of my departure is at hand. I have fought a good fight, I have finished my course, I have kept the faith": - 2 Timothy 4:6-7

THOUGHT FOR THE DAY : Whenever a person is disconnected from God, he or she begins to run on an empty tank spiritually.

Finishing strong is God’s plan and agenda for His children. That is why it is very important to start the journey of life and destiny with God and finish with God. Having a glorious beginning and an odious end is not God’s plan for His children.

There were many people in Scriptures who started well and finished strong like Paul the Apostle (2 Timothy 4:7). Others started well with God but were unable to finish strong. For example, Judas Iscariot did not end well (Acts 1:16-20).

Now, what matters in life is not how a person starts but how he or she finishes. Starters are many but finishers are few, and even among those who finished, those who finished well are fewer still.
*The question now is, what does it mean to finish well?*

*It means:*
a. Arriving at the end that is not less in impact, result, and product than the beginning.
b. Arriving at the end of your journey without defeat, failure or reproach.
c. Exiting the world in a blaze of glory on a note of victory, and
d. Ending with minimal regret.
Now, one way to finish strong is to develop a buoyant, vibrant relationship with God (Psalm 84:7). The knowledge of God is a sponsor of strength (Daniel 11:32). Anyone whose relationship with God is strong will have a destiny of strength that is unbeatable and irreducible. The Word of God is pregnant with Divine energy. Whenever a person is disconnected from God,"he or she begins to run on an empty tank spiritually.
Beloved, make up your mind to feed on the diet of the Word of God continually and you will be shocked to see the resultant effect. You will testify that your level has changed. You must finish strong, in Jesus’ Name.

REMEMBER THIS: "Whenever a person is disconnected from God, he or she begins to run on an empty tank spiritually".

CHRIST APOSTOLIC CHURCH

THE LIVING WATER

DAILY DEVOTIONAL GUIDE

Wednesday, May 8, 2019
-World Ovarian Cancer Day

TOPIC: WAIT AND SEE
Read Psalm 37:1-8

1. Fret not thyself because of evildoers, neither be thou envious against the workers of iniquity.
2. For they shall soon be cut down like the grass, and wither as the green herb.
3. Trust in the Lord , and do good; so shalt thou dwell in the land, and verily thou shalt be fed.
4. Delight thyself also in the Lord: and he shall give thee the desires of thine heart.
5. Commit thy way unto the Lord; trust also in him; and he shall bring it to pass.
6. And he shall bring forth thy righteousness as the light, and thy judgment as the noonday.
7. Rest in the Lord, and wait patiently for him: fret not thyself because of him who prospereth in his way, because of the man who bringeth wicked devices to pass.
8. Cease from anger, and forsake wrath: fret not thyself in any wise to do evil.
MEMORISE: Rest in the LORD and wait patiently for Him; Do not fret because of him who prospers in his way (Psalm 37:3)

EXPOSITION

Have you prayed and prayed, and waited and waited, and still you see no evidence of an answer? Are you tired of seeing no movement? Are you at the point of giving up? Then, perhaps, you need to take another perspective on 'waiting'. We live at the time of 'wait and get' and 'fast food' mentalities. This leads some Christians to adopt 'heaven helps those who help themselves' philosophy. Other Christians do wait sometimes, but they do not wait enough.

They are like Saul who was instructed by Samuel: 'You must wait seven days until I come to you and tell you what you are to do' (1 Sam. 10:8; NIV) The Bible makes it clear that Saul waited as was instructed, but being pressed by circumstances, he stopped waiting and helped himself. (1 Sam. 13:8-14).
Still, many other Christians are waiting for God's move, but are not waiting in the right way, which removes them from the right place - the place where the Lord can meet them. We must wait, we must wait for the right time and be at the right place, but also, WAIT PATIENTLY (Rom. 8:25).
Why must I wait patiently for the Lord? Firstly, patience eliminates worry. When the Lord says He would come to your rescue, He certainly would, and His promise is equal to His presence. Second, patience eliminates weeping. Why feel sad and discouraged? He knows your needs better than you do, and His purpose in waiting is to receive more glory through it. The third reason is that, patience eliminates self-works. 'The work of God is this: to believe' (Jn. 6:29), and once you believe, you may know all is well.
Moreover, patience eliminates weakness. Instead of thinking of the waiting time as being a wasted time, realise that God is preparing His resources and strengthening you as well. Added to these is the fact that patience eliminates all wobblings. 'But he touched me, and stood me upright' (Dan. 8:18). God's foundation is steady, and when we have His patience within, we are steady while we wait. Finally, patience yields worship. Sometimes, the best part of praise-filled waiting is experiencing 'great endurance and patience ... joyfully' (Col. 1:11). While you wait, let [all these aspects of] 'patience have her perfect work' (Jas. 1:4; KJV), and you will be greatly enriched.
